All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/mi/mifiles.htm ************************************************ File contributed for use in USGenWeb Archives by: Pat Blood pat.blood@gmail.com September 3, 2011, 9:16 pm Ionia Sentinel Standard Foreman Porter, many years a resident of Ionia, a G. A. R. veteran, killed himself by hanging at the national Military Home of Dayton, O., on Feb. 23, using a sheet for the purpose, after he just previously failed by cutting his throat with a razor. Deceased was a brother of the first Mrs. R. J. Humphrey, and visited at the latter’s home here last summer. He went to the military home after he began to lose his eyesight. Deceased will be remembered by baseball fans of earlier days when he was the catcher for the old Wolverine baseball team in 1868; at the same time that B. l. Comstock was pitching for that team.
